Pi Mu Epsilon - Membership Requirements

Membership in Pi Mu Epsilon is by invitation, based on broad guidelines set down by the national office. Unlike some honorary societies, we do not restrict our membership to students in a particular major program. However, one of our guidelines is a "demonstrated interest in mathematics". This is a non-issue for students whose major area is mathematics or mathematics education; for other students we look for some coursework in mathematics above and beyond required courses. This is one of the reasons that the requirements set out below are different for different curricula. Invitations to join are sent out once each semester. The membership fee is $25, which includes the price of a banquet in the spring. Initiations are held each semester, the spring initiation being held in conjunction with the banquet.

Undergraduate Students:

All Students:
Sophomore Standing
24 hours passed at NCSU
6 hours passed in Mathematics at NCSU

Math & Math Ed Students: (AMA,MA,MAA,MED)
Total GPA 3.00
Math GPA 3.25 (Jr.& Sr.)
Math GPA 4.00 (So.)
Completion of MA 242

All Other Curricula:
Total GPA 3.25
Math GPA 3.25
At least 2 courses at 400 level or above

Graduate Students:

Math and Statistics Students: (AMA,BMA,BMC,CMA,MA,ST)
Total GPA 3.80
5 courses at 500 level or above

All Other Curricula:
Total GPA 3.30
Graduate Math GPA 3.80
4 courses from among MA 425, MA 426, 500 or 600 level courses
